Embodiment Construction

[0006] Dispensing according to the following weight percentages, that is, 20% to 50% of anhydrous aluminum sulfate, 1% to 2% of borneol, 1% to 2% of frankincense, and the balance is anhydrous calcium chloride, and the prepared drug dry powder is atomized and soaked into paper rings with a thickness of 2 mm to 3 mm to prepare paper drug rings, so that the drug content of each paper drug ring is 1 mg. Wash your feet before going to bed. When there is no water between the toes, put the paper medicine ring into the toes, and replace it with a new one the next day. Every 1 to 2 weeks is a course of treatment.

[0007] Clinical Observation Results:

[0008] 1. Clinical data:

[0009] Treated 238 patients, 154 males and 84 females, aged from 18 to 58, with an average age of 38, and a course of 1-20 years. Symptoms of color change and ulceration between the toes.

Abstract

The medicine of the present invention is used to treating tinea pedis, smelly foot and body odor. The medicine consists of aluminum sulfate 20-50 wt%, borneol 1-2 wt% and frankincense 1-2 wt% except calcium chloride. The medicine has fast and high curative effect and low cost.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to medicine for specially treating athlete's foot, removing foot odor and removing body odor. technical background [0002] The medicine of traditional treatment athlete's foot is numerous, and ubiquitous cost is higher, and the deficiency of curative effect is slower. Some medicines contain more irritating medicines such as glacial acetic acid, benzoic acid, and salicylic acid, which will cause strong irritation and pain after use, which makes the patient feel very painful. In addition, most traditional medicines have a recurrence rate of up to 60% after cure. Contents of the invention [0003] The technical problem to be solved by the present invention is to provide a medicine for treating athlete's foot, which has a simple formula, but fast curative effect, low recurrence rate and low cost.
